Weekend Roundup: Hendrick hits milestone, Sheridan scores again

Joe McCarthy casts his eye over the Irish players across the water.

Friday, 28 April 2017
Championship
Cardiff 0-2 Newcastle Utd

Robert Elliot made his 50th start for Newcastle Utd. This was the first game where three Republic of Ireland players (Elliot, Ciaran Clark and Daryl Murphy) started a game for Newcastle since February 2008 when Shay Given, Stephen Carr and Damien Duff were in the starting XI for the toon.

Scottish Premier League
Ross County 4-0 Inverness CT

Jake Mulraney returned to the Inverness starting XI for his first start since the end of February

Saturday, 29 April 2017
Premier League
Crystal Palace 0-2 Burnley

Jeff Hendrick’s appearance in the Burnley starting XI was the midfielder’s 200th career start

Championship
Derby County 3-1 Wolverhampton Wanderers

Alex Pearce was booked for the fifth time this season

Ipswich 0-1 Sheffield Wednesday

David McGoldrick made his 25th start of the season

Leeds United 3-3 Norwich

Eunan O’Kane’s first start since the beginning of March was also the midfielder’s 25th appearance for Leeds United

Reading 1-0 Wigan

Liam Kelly was booked for the first time this season

League 2
Cambridge United 2-0 Crawley

Gerry McDonagh was shown the first yellow card of his loan spell at Cambridge in his first appearance since March 28th
James Collins made his 50th appearance for Crawley

Carlisle United 2-1 Newport Co.

Mark O’Brien made his 25th appearance in League Two

Cheltenham 1-0 Hartlepool

Padraig Amond was booked for the first time this season

Scottish Premier League
Aberdeen 0-2 St Johnstone

Joe Shaughnessy was booked for the first time since September

Hearts 2-2 Partick Thistle

Daniel Devine was sent off for the second time this season

Hamilton Academical 0-2 Kilmarnock

Conor Sammon’s opener for Kilmarnock was the striker’s first goal since March 18th

MLS
Orlando City 2-0 Colorado Rapids

Kevin Doyle was booked for the first time in the 2017 MLS season

Australian A-League
Sydney 3-0 Perth Glory

Andy Keogh was booked for the fifth time this season

Sunday, 30 April 2017
League 1
Bolton 3-0 Peterborough

Chris Forrester made his 50th appearance of the season

Northampton 0-0 Gillingham

Mark Byrne made his 25th start for Gillingham

Rochdale 1-1 Bradford City

Joe Rafferty made his 50th appearance of the season
Kevin Toner’s first start since Sunday, 26th March was also the defender’s 25th career start

Southend United 1-0 Bury
Simon Cox made his 50th appearance for Southend United
Stephen McLaughlin marked his 100th appearance since leaving Derry City with his first goal of 2017

Polish Ekstraklasa
Jagiellonia Białystok 1-0 Pogoń Szczecin

Cillian Sheridan scored his fifth goal for Jagiellonia Białystok
